Electrical Impulses
The rapid movements of ions across nerve cell membranes which facilitate communication within the nervous system.
Neuropsychological Tests
Standardized tasks or procedures used to measure a person's cognitive, sensory, and motor performances, aiding in the assessment of brain function.
Bender Visual-Motor Gestalt Test
A neuropsychological test in which a subject is asked to copy a set of nine simple designs and later reproduce the designs from memory.
Wechsler Adult Intelligence Scale
A standardized test designed to measure human intelligence in adults and older adolescents.
